Located in Door County, Wisconsin, Ephraim is a community with a population of 352. Its median household income of $79,479 runs above the Door County figure of $71,785.
Between 2019 and 2023, Ephraim's population grew 31.3% from 268 to 352, while its median home value rose 20.4% from $389,700 to $469,100.
86.6% of homes are single-family detached houses. The typical home was built around 1958.
